#49316. 搜索

搜索

暂无测试数据。

$xyx$ 神仙来到了一个神奇的国度,这个国度由 $n$ 个相邻的城市组成.对于某个特定的城市 $i$,他有一个特殊的高度 $h_i$.但是 $xyx$ 神仙喜欢一些特殊排列的城市高度.而且由于 $xyx$ 是神仙,所以他可以选择若干段不相交的区间 $[l,r]$ 并且将这个区间内的城市按照高度从小到大排序.现在 $xyx$ 神仙想知道,他能不能把面前的城市排列成他想要的高度排列.

输入格式

第一行有一个 $T$ 表示数据组数

接下来有 $T$ 组数据,每组数据的第一行有一个正整数 $n$ 表示城市的个数

接下来一行有 $n$ 个整数,表示现在这 $n$ 个相邻的城市的高度

接下来一行有 $n$ 个整数,表示 $xyx$ 神仙想要的高度排列

输出格式

输出共有 $T$ 行

对于每一组数据,如果可以输出 yes,否则输出 no

数据规模与约定

对于 $10\%$ 的数据,保证 $1 \leq n \leq 10$

对于 $30\%$ 的数据,保证 $1 \leq n \leq 100$

对于 $60\%$ 的数据,保证 $1 \leq n \leq 1000$

对于 $100\%$ 的数据,保证 $1 \leq n \leq 10^5$

对于 $100\%$ 的数据,保证 $T \leq 10$,城市的高度不大于 $10^9$ 且均大于 $0$

3
3
3 1 4
3 4 1
3
3 4 1
3 1 4
5
3 1 2 5 4
1 2 3 5 4
no
yes
yes